is there a way of selecting the types of adsense ads on your page?

To select and/or have better control over what ads appear on your site you can either use section targeting, filtering or by placing more specific referral ads on your site.

Adsense has said themselves that the number 1 reason why an ad doesn't show on a publisher's site is because they copied and/or pasted it wrong.

If you do not know what you are doing wrong then you will either have to get someone to help you find out what you are doing wrong and/or you can contact adsense and query them to see if they can help you with what is wrong.
